COOLIDGE — Betty Sue Willis Smith, 70, of Coolidge, died Thursday, Aug. 14, 2014, at her residence.
Funeral services will be 2 p.m. Sunday, Aug. 17, at Cobb Funeral Chapel with the Rev. Eddie Dee officiating. Interment will follow in Westview Cemetery.
Casketbearers will be Randy Bozeman, Ray Bozeman, Donnie Bryant, Ricky Smith, David Taylor and Cameron Boyd.
Born Jan. 2, 1944, in Pavo, she was the daughter of the late Alonzo Joshua Willis and Mary Thelma Gibbs Willis. She was a retired child care provider with Wonderland Nursery and she attended Christian Crusade Church.
She was preceded in death by her five brothers, Charles Willis, Lloyd Willis, Donald Willis, Curtis Willis and Johnny Bruce Willis.
Survivors include five children, Carol Gay and husband Dean of Moultrie, Jimmy Darrell Smith and wife Georgia of Moultrie, Jeffery Dean Smith and wife Heather of Coolidge, Diane Griffin of Moultrie, and Becky Bozeman and husband Randy of Funston; one brother, Howard Willis of Doerun; two sisters, Donna “Dean” Warner of Moultrie and Mary Jo Cannon of Moultrie; 13 grandchildren and seven great-grandchildren.
The family will receive friends one hour prior to the funeral service on Sunday at Cobb Funeral Chapel.
